Development of the Children's Body Image Scale.

作者信息

Truby Helen, Paxton Susan J

机构信息

School of Biomedical & Life Sciences, University of Surrey, Guildford, UK.

出版信息

Br J Clin Psychol. 2002 Jun;41(Pt 2):185-203. doi: 10.1348/014466502163967.

Abstract

OBJECTIVE

The aim of this study was to develop a gender-appropriate pictorial scale to measure body image in young children based on a measurable index of adiposity.

METHOD

Pictorial scales for boys and girls containing seven body pictures representing standard percentile curves for body mass index (BMI) for healthy children were developed. The Children's Body Image Scale (CBIS) was administered to 312 children aged between 7 and 12 years.

RESULTS

Accuracy of body size perception, indicated by the correlation between actual and perceived BMI category figure, developed with age, girls acquiring accuracy earlier than boys. Whereas girls developed a good accuracy (r =.60, p <.001, 10-12 years), in boys, the correlation, though significant, was not strong (r =.35, p <.01, 10-12 years). There was a consistent bias towards underestimation of body size using this technique. There was a high frequency of body size dissatisfaction across all the age ranges, 48% girls and 36% boys wished to have a smaller body figure than their own, and only 10% of girls and 20% boys wished to have a larger body figure. Construct validity was assessed in a subset of 153 children in which additional measures of restrained eating (DEBQ-R) and body esteem were available. From the age of 8 years, the CBIS provides a good measure of body dissatisfaction.

CONCLUSIONS

The CBIS provides a good measure of body size perception in girls and an adequate measure in boys aged 8 years and older. It also provides a good measure of body size dissatisfaction in children. Internalization of a thin body ideal takes place at a young age, many children desiring a BMI below the average norm.

摘要

目的

本研究旨在基于可测量的肥胖指数,开发一种适合不同性别的图片量表,以测量幼儿的身体意象。

方法

为男孩和女孩分别制定了包含七张身体图片的量表,这些图片代表健康儿童体重指数(BMI)的标准百分位数曲线。对312名7至12岁的儿童进行了儿童身体意象量表(CBIS)测试。

结果

身体大小感知的准确性通过实际BMI类别与感知BMI类别之间的相关性来表示,其随年龄增长而发展,女孩比男孩更早获得准确性。女孩的相关性良好(r =.60,p <.001,10 - 12岁),而男孩的相关性虽显著但不强(r =.35,p <.01,10 - 12岁)。使用该技术存在对身体大小低估的一致偏差。在所有年龄范围内,身体大小不满意的频率都很高,48%的女孩和36%的男孩希望拥有比自己更小的身材,只有10%的女孩和20%的男孩希望拥有更大的身材。在153名儿童的子集中评估了结构效度,这些儿童还提供了额外的节食测量(DEBQ - R)和身体自尊测量。从8岁起,CBIS就能很好地测量身体不满意程度。

结论

CBIS能很好地测量女孩的身体大小感知,对于8岁及以上的男孩也能进行充分测量。它还能很好地测量儿童对身体大小的不满意程度。瘦身体理想的内化在幼年就已发生,许多儿童希望BMI低于平均标准。
